#d3151f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d3151f is composed of 82.7% red, 8.2%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90% magenta, 85.3%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 356.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 45.5%. #d3151f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2a3e with #a70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

Shades and Tints of #d3151f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0102 is the darkest color, while #fffc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d3151f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a6e6f is the less saturated color, while #e5030f is the most saturated one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#d3151f is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#4f4f4f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#694345 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#7d723c Protanopia 1% of men
  • #8e6c14 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#d5231f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#9c5031 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#a74c18 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#d41d1f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
